About the Norwegian School of Economics (NHH)

The Norwegian School of Economics, commonly known as NHH, was established in 1936 and is located in Bergen, Norway. It is recognized as one of the leading business schools in Europe, known for its rigorous academic programs and cutting-edge research. NHH's mission is to advance knowledge in economics and business administration, contributing to the development of society through education, research, and dissemination.

Academic Excellence and Research

NHH is committed to academic excellence, offering a range of undergraduate, graduate, and doctoral programs. The school's faculty comprises distinguished scholars who are actively engaged in research across various fields, including finance, economics, management, and marketing. NHH's research is not only published in top-tier academic journals but also influences policy-making and business practices globally. The school's research centers, such as the Centre for Shipping and Logistics and the Centre for Climate and Energy Transformation, focus on addressing contemporary challenges and fostering innovation.

Global Engagement and Partnerships

NHH has a strong international presence, with numerous partnerships and exchange programs with leading universities worldwide. These collaborations enhance the educational experience for students and faculty, providing opportunities for global exposure and networking. NHH is also a member of the prestigious CEMS Global Alliance in Management Education, which further strengthens its international standing.

Awards and Recognition

NHH has received numerous accolades for its academic programs and research. It is consistently ranked among the top business schools in Europe by international ranking agencies such as the Financial Times and QS World University Rankings.
